Anyway, everyone's pointed out the awkward handling, so I won't harp on that. The main problem I noticed was what you were saying. All you did was flatly tell us what you were doing at every step until redundancy quickly set in. It's a mistake a lot of beginners make.

Slow yourself down a little. Don't be in a rush to do the reveals of the turnovers and just make it smooth. Use language that describes rather than tells. And avoid repeating things too much.

I think this was briefly mentioned earlier, but try tilting the packet further downward so that the four card packet (showing as one of course) isn't so obviously thicker than the others.
